2 transported to hospital after overdosing in vehicle, crashing near South Split

IN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) – Two people have been transported to the hospital after overdosing on heroin and then crashing near the South Split.

According to the Indiana State Police, officers responded following a report of two unresponsive men in a vehicle. The two were revived with Narcan.

Neither of the occupants were seriously injured but both were transported to a hospital.

The driver was identified as 38-year-old Juan Ramirez of Lebanon. He was arrested for operating while intoxicated. He had also been wanted in Boone and Hendricks counties on various charges, including burglary.

The passenger was not arrested.
